WebThe solution of the quadratic equation ax2 + bx + c = 0 will result in three possibilities: (i). If b2 – 4ac > 0, there are two different real solutions/roots (ii). If b 2 – 4ac = 0, there is one real solution/root which occurs twice (iii). If b2 – 4ac < 0, there are no real solutions/roots, that is, there are two imaginary solutions/roots. WebUse the discriminant to determine how many and what kind of solutions the quadratic equation . x 2 – 4x + 10 = 0 has. b 2 – 4ac (−4) 2 – 4(1)(10) Evaluate b 2 – 4ac. First note that a = 1, b = −4, and c = 10. 16 – 40 = −24. The result is a negative number. The discriminant is negative, so the quadratic equation has two complex ... WebThe standard form of a quadratic equation is: ax 2 + bx + c = 0. Here, a, b, and c are real numbers and a can't be equal to 0. We can calculate the root of a quadratic by using the formula: x = (-b ± √(b 2-4ac)) / (2a). The ± sign indicates that there will be two roots:. root1 = (-b + √(b 2-4ac)) / (2a) root1 = (-b - √(b 2-4ac)) / (2a). There are several methods you can use to solve a quadratic equation: Factoring Completing the Square WebOct 11, 2024 · Now we can solve a Quadratic Equation in 5 steps: Step 1 Divide all terms by a (the coefficient of x 2). Step 2 Move the number term (c/a) to the right side of the equation. Step 3 Complete the square on the left side of the equation and balance this by adding the same value to the right side of the equation.
